MAT2B, His-Tag Recombinant

BPS Bioscience

DETAILS

  • Aa: 2-334 (end)
  • Mw: 39 kDa
  • Tags: N-terminal His-Tag
  • Format: Aqueous buffer solution
  • Genbank: NM_013283
  • Species: Human
  • Uniprot: Q9NZL9
  • Shiptemp: -80°C (dry ice)
  • Synonyms: Methionine Adenosyltransferase 2B, MAT2, MAT II Beta
  • Category: Metabolic Enzymes/Protein
  • References: 1. LeGros, L., et al. JBC. 2001; 276: 24918-24924. 2. Peng, Q., et al., Hepatology. 2013; 57(6):2299-2313.
  • Description: Human MAT2B, also known as Methionine Adenosyltransferase 2B, MAT2, and MAT II Beta. GenBank Accession No. NM_013283, a.a. 2-334 (end) with an N-terminal His-tag, expressed in an E. coli cell expression system. MW = 39 kDa.
  • Formulation: 40 mM Tris-HCl, pH 8.0, 110 mM NaCl, 2.2 mM KCl, 20% glycerol, 120mM imidazole

  • Storage Stability: At least 6 months at -80°C. Avoid freeze/thaw cycles. Protein may be diluted to ≥ 100 µg/ml in PBS + glycerol and stored at -80°C.
